So then when I heard Trump raising those issues, I immediately thought something is happening here that is fundamentally different. There is some political realignment that is happening. You know, up until even a couple months ago, I couldn't remember ever hearing a Republican talk about food additives on Capitol Hill.
And as of September, we were seeing senators like openly and publicly saying, you know, FDA needs to look at red dye three or whatever the issue was. And that was just a real turn of events.

We're waiting to hear details, but I think in general he has talked about, you know, getting conflicts of interest out of health care decisions and also food decisions. So I focus on food. One of the big issues has been the dietary guidelines for Americans. which is the official nutrition advice from the government.

RFK has taken issue with a lot of the experts that advise the government on that process, saying they have too many conflicts of interest with the food industry and sometimes pharma. He wants to really reform that process. We don't know exactly how, but HHS and USDA work together on those guidelines, and they're actually set to come out in 2025.

So he could have a lot of influence over what those guidelines say. For example, the advisory committee that just wrapped up told the government that there wasn't enough evidence to essentially recommend that Americans consume less ultra-processed foods. Kennedy himself has been extremely critical of ultra processed food.

So that's one area where perhaps, you know, the guidelines would say something about ultra processed food. So there are issues like that. He also wants to reorient NIH research to look more at root causes. More at holistic interventions, so not as much focused on pharma and sort of traditional medical interventions.

Food additives, cracking down potentially on food additives, although I have a lot of questions about whether or not the Trump administration is really going to regulate, which is what you would have to do to crack down on food additives.

RFK's also made a lot of claims about completely changing the food system on the USDA side, which he will not have purview over, but he's talked about changing farm subsidies, cleaning up school meals, so actually banning processed foods from school meals, just really upending that multibillion-dollar program.
